Transaction 66986224cc348003db78ed76ae4368fd84f5a55af54963f66c0886fbf75c6607

1 Input
2 Outputs
  • 66986224cc348003db78ed76ae4368fd84f5a55af54963f66c0886fbf75c6607:0
  • value  500000000
    address  1FqcWrmxjG8YeNRs9qVL7ADaCJy762BKie
  • 66986224cc348003db78ed76ae4368fd84f5a55af54963f66c0886fbf75c6607:1
  • value  458194432
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n